WebMar 28, 2024 · Helpful strategies for students with ADHD can include seating them away from sources of classroom disruption such as doors, windows, cubby areas, and pencil … WebSep 1, 2024 · Ensure that organization, communication and sensory issues are addressed (see General Strategies and Classroom Checklist) Establish clear routines and habits to support regular activities and transitions. Alert the student to changes in routine, staffing, etc., in advance, whenever possible.

All students, especially trauma-affected students, need opportunities to … WebOct 18, 2024 · Start with your children. Get to know them, inspire feelings of safety and trust. Show them you are interested in them, listen—focus on what they are saying to you with words or behavior. Provide an organized classroom that allows plenty of time for you to interact with them.
